Xây dựng hệ thống nhúng (phần 1)
Số trang: 48
Loại file: pdf
Dung lượng: 4.07 MB
Lượt xem: 30
Lượt tải: 0
Xem trước 5 trang đầu tiên của tài liệu này:
Thông tin tài liệu:
Tham khảo tài liệu 'xây dựng hệ thống nhúng (phần 1)', kỹ thuật - công nghệ, điện - điện tử phục vụ nhu cầu học tập, nghiên cứu và làm việc hiệu quả
Nội dung trích xuất từ tài liệu:
Xây dựng hệ thống nhúng (phần 1) XÂY DỰNG HỆ THỐNG NHÚNG CƠ BẢN Bài 01: Giới thiệu chung về các hệ thống nhúng GV: Nguyễn Ngọc Tú Email: Tu.NN79@Gmail.com Nội dung Hệ thống nhúng là gì? Đặc điểm của các hệ thống nhúng Các yêu cầu đối với hệ thống nhúng Mô hình tổng quát của các hệ thống nhúng Phân loại các hệ thống nhúng Phát triển ứng dụng nhúng Môi trường phát triển NNTu 2 Hệ Thống Nhúng (Spring 2008) Embedded system ? NNTu 3 Hệ Thống Nhúng (Spring 2008) Hệ Thống Nhúng Embedded System: Tích hợp bởi phần cứng, phần mềm, thêm một số “máy” hay thành phần khác Thiết kế để thực hiện chức năng riêng biệt. Real-Time System: Hệ thống nhúng Ràng buộc rất lớn về thời gian NNTu 4 Hệ Thống Nhúng (Spring 2008) Hệ Thống Nhúng Hệ thống thời gian thực (Real-time systems) Thường dùng trong các thiết bị chuyên dụng điều khiển các thử nghiệm khoa học, điều khiển trong y khoa, dây chuyền công nghiệp. Ràng buộc tương đối chặt chẽ về thời gian: hard realtime soft real-time. NNTu 5 Hệ Thống Nhúng (Spring 2008) Hệ Thống Nhúng Hard real-time: thời gian thực nghiêm ngặt Hạn chế (hoặc không có) bộ nhớ phụ, tất cả dữ liệu nằm trong bộ nhớ chính (RAM) hoặc ROM Yêu cầu thời gian đáp ứng, xử lý rất nghiêm ngặt: điều khiển công nghiệp, công nghệ robotics. Soft real-time: hệ thống thời gian thực mềm dẻo Thường xuất hiện trong lĩnh vực multimedia, thực tế ảo (virtual reality) với yêu cầu mềm dẻo hơn về thời gian. NNTu 6 Hệ Thống Nhúng (Spring 2008) Hệ Thống Nhúng Sự khác biệt: PC “thiết bị” dùng cho mục đích chung cho nhiều ứng dụng Thiết kế PC phức tạp, kích cỡ lớn hơn, tiêu tốn nhiều năng lượng hơn, giá mắc hơn. PC thường có tốc độ xử lý nhanh hơn NNTu 7 Hệ Thống Nhúng (Spring 2008) PC Pentium PCB NNTu 8 Hệ Thống Nhúng (Spring 2008) Hệ thống Nhúng * * * * remote controller PDA, mobile phone PCB NNTu 9 Hệ Thống Nhúng (Spring 2008) Hệ Thống Nhúng 8 bit-8051 uP ROM UART A/D RAM USB Advanced embedded systems (N processors) PCI ARM mp3 DSP ROM USB AMBA RAM MPEG FLASH ASIC NNTu 10 Hệ Thống Nhúng (Spring 2008) Hệ Thống Nhúng Các dạng bộ xử lý cho hệ thống nhúng Kích cỡ, năng lượng tiêu thụ, giá: vd. PDA thường có bộ xử lý 200-500MHz, không có bộ đồng xử lý số chấm động Hiệu suất: ứng dụng các công nghệ tiên tiến của BXL thông thường để tăng khả năng XL như xử lý theo Pipe, song song. Các thiết bị mạng và truyền thông: yêu cầu tốc độ. Đáp ứng cả 4 yêu cầu: trong các ứng dụng xử lý tín hiệu số DSP Vd. Đảm nhận xử lý, truyền nhận âm thanh không trễ trong điện thoại di động. NNTu 11 Hệ Thống Nhúng (Spring 2008) Hệ thống nhúng NNTu 12 Hệ Thống Nhúng (Spring 2008) Ứng dụng của Hệ thống nhúng NNTu 13 Hệ Thống Nhúng (Spring 2008) Ứng dụng của Hệ thống nhúng ...
Nội dung trích xuất từ tài liệu:
Xây dựng hệ thống nhúng (phần 1) XÂY DỰNG HỆ THỐNG NHÚNG CƠ BẢN Bài 01: Giới thiệu chung về các hệ thống nhúng GV: Nguyễn Ngọc Tú Email: Tu.NN79@Gmail.com Nội dung Hệ thống nhúng là gì? Đặc điểm của các hệ thống nhúng Các yêu cầu đối với hệ thống nhúng Mô hình tổng quát của các hệ thống nhúng Phân loại các hệ thống nhúng Phát triển ứng dụng nhúng Môi trường phát triển NNTu 2 Hệ Thống Nhúng (Spring 2008) Embedded system ? NNTu 3 Hệ Thống Nhúng (Spring 2008) Hệ Thống Nhúng Embedded System: Tích hợp bởi phần cứng, phần mềm, thêm một số “máy” hay thành phần khác Thiết kế để thực hiện chức năng riêng biệt. Real-Time System: Hệ thống nhúng Ràng buộc rất lớn về thời gian NNTu 4 Hệ Thống Nhúng (Spring 2008) Hệ Thống Nhúng Hệ thống thời gian thực (Real-time systems) Thường dùng trong các thiết bị chuyên dụng điều khiển các thử nghiệm khoa học, điều khiển trong y khoa, dây chuyền công nghiệp. Ràng buộc tương đối chặt chẽ về thời gian: hard realtime soft real-time. NNTu 5 Hệ Thống Nhúng (Spring 2008) Hệ Thống Nhúng Hard real-time: thời gian thực nghiêm ngặt Hạn chế (hoặc không có) bộ nhớ phụ, tất cả dữ liệu nằm trong bộ nhớ chính (RAM) hoặc ROM Yêu cầu thời gian đáp ứng, xử lý rất nghiêm ngặt: điều khiển công nghiệp, công nghệ robotics. Soft real-time: hệ thống thời gian thực mềm dẻo Thường xuất hiện trong lĩnh vực multimedia, thực tế ảo (virtual reality) với yêu cầu mềm dẻo hơn về thời gian. NNTu 6 Hệ Thống Nhúng (Spring 2008) Hệ Thống Nhúng Sự khác biệt: PC “thiết bị” dùng cho mục đích chung cho nhiều ứng dụng Thiết kế PC phức tạp, kích cỡ lớn hơn, tiêu tốn nhiều năng lượng hơn, giá mắc hơn. PC thường có tốc độ xử lý nhanh hơn NNTu 7 Hệ Thống Nhúng (Spring 2008) PC Pentium PCB NNTu 8 Hệ Thống Nhúng (Spring 2008) Hệ thống Nhúng * * * * remote controller PDA, mobile phone PCB NNTu 9 Hệ Thống Nhúng (Spring 2008) Hệ Thống Nhúng 8 bit-8051 uP ROM UART A/D RAM USB Advanced embedded systems (N processors) PCI ARM mp3 DSP ROM USB AMBA RAM MPEG FLASH ASIC NNTu 10 Hệ Thống Nhúng (Spring 2008) Hệ Thống Nhúng Các dạng bộ xử lý cho hệ thống nhúng Kích cỡ, năng lượng tiêu thụ, giá: vd. PDA thường có bộ xử lý 200-500MHz, không có bộ đồng xử lý số chấm động Hiệu suất: ứng dụng các công nghệ tiên tiến của BXL thông thường để tăng khả năng XL như xử lý theo Pipe, song song. Các thiết bị mạng và truyền thông: yêu cầu tốc độ. Đáp ứng cả 4 yêu cầu: trong các ứng dụng xử lý tín hiệu số DSP Vd. Đảm nhận xử lý, truyền nhận âm thanh không trễ trong điện thoại di động. NNTu 11 Hệ Thống Nhúng (Spring 2008) Hệ thống nhúng NNTu 12 Hệ Thống Nhúng (Spring 2008) Ứng dụng của Hệ thống nhúng NNTu 13 Hệ Thống Nhúng (Spring 2008) Ứng dụng của Hệ thống nhúng ...
Tìm kiếm theo từ khóa liên quan:
lập trình nhúng điện tử Embedded Systems hệ thống nhúng xây dựng hệ thống nhúngGợi ý tài liệu liên quan:
-
Đề cương chi tiết học phần Vi điều khiển
15 trang 140 0 0 -
26 trang 113 0 0
-
Luận văn Điều khiển máy công nghiệp bằng thiết bị lập trình
98 trang 112 0 0 -
46 trang 101 0 0
-
Luận văn: Lọc thích nghi với thuật toán LMS và ứng dụng trong cân bằng kênh
74 trang 84 0 0 -
Báo cáo môn học: Xây dựng ứng dụng game Fun Math trên android
35 trang 57 0 0 -
Báo cáo nghiên cứu khoa học cấp trường: Thiết kế hệ thống nhúng cho thiết bị nội soi nha khoa
37 trang 46 0 0 -
Ebook Digital systems and applications (2/E)
993 trang 39 0 0 -
Đồ án môn học Hệ thống nhúng - Đề tài: Xây dựng đồng hồ thời gian thực hiển thị trên LED 7 thanh
60 trang 36 0 0 -
BÀI TẬP PHẦN BJT MÔN KỸ THUẬT ĐIỆN TỬ
8 trang 35 0 0